Happy Birthday, Bienvenidos Quilts!

It’s our fifth birthday! In February of 2021, a great idea was plopped into Rachel’s open arms.

“Who me?” she shouted. “Are you kidding?!”

Then the answer came back to her: “Trust.”

“Say what?!” she said.

“Trust!”

So she took the idea to the women’s group, Eve’s Circle, at FCUCC.

Judy Bishop said, “We can do that. We have made 200 dresses for kids in Africa, we can do this.”

Shortly thereafter, four women met at Rachel’s house. They were: Susan Adcock, Elaine Molskness, Anne Muir, and Rachel Stevens.

They sewed together every Monday, and by May of 2021, they met with other women from Eve’s Circle on Rachel’s front porch and drew up their plans. They decided to start by giving quilts to Casa Alitas in Tucson and Green Samaritan in southern Arizona, places where Susan Rogers and Judy Bishop had previously volunteered. Karen Hurst suggested the flannel backing strategy. By June, they were meeting in the Fellowship Hall every Monday. Now, five years later, we and our friends have made, gathered and distributed 1200 quilts! Not only have we made quilts, but we have developed a network of amazing and supportive relationships.

And our guide words are still, “Trust. Trust!”
